The ATMEGA128L-8AU is an IC component developed by Microchip Technology as part of the Atmel AVR microcontroller family. It is specifically designed for embedded applications that require high-performance processing and low power consumption. Here is an overview of its key features:
1. Microcontroller Unit (MCU): The ATMEGA128L-8AU features an advanced 8-bit RISC-based MCU with a wide range of peripherals and memory. It operates at a maximum frequency of 8 MHz, providing efficient and reliable execution of complex instructions.
2. High-Performance Architecture: The MCU incorporates a powerful ALU (Arithmetic and Logic Unit) that can execute instructions in just one clock cycle. This ensures fast execution and efficient processing of data.
3. On-Chip Memory: The ATMEGA128L-8AU offers a generous amount of memory. It includes 128KB of flash memory for program storage, providing ample space for storing application code. Additionally, it includes 4KB of EEPROM and 4KB of SRAM for data storage.
4. Peripherals: This IC component provides a wide range of peripherals to cater to various application requirements. It includes multiple USART (Universal Synchronous/Asynchronous Receiver/Transmitter) interfaces, SPI (Serial Peripheral Interface), TWI (Two-Wire Interface/I2C), and up to 8-channel 10-bit ADC (Analog-to-Digital Converter).
